css问题解决
OZCNO
越努力越幸运
展开
-
如何解决滚动条使页面跳动的问题
这是很久之前遇到的问题,今天用自己的话重新总结一下,加深自己的印象,大家可以看我的理解,也可以看原博文这个问题出现在滚动条时有时无,而且左右margin使用了auto的情况下。当没有滚动条时,页面总的可见宽度为width,container用了subWidth,然后使用margin:0 auto使页面居中,结果左右边距为(width-subWidth)/2此时,点击另一个页面,滚动条出现,页面总的可转载 2017-11-29 13:36:09 · 5530 阅读 · 0 评论 -
float带来的问题
因为浮动定位不属于正常的页面流,所以当子元素都是浮动元素时,非浮动的父容器在显示时不会考虑子元素的位置,这样子父元素就会出现坍塌的现象。解决方法1.添加空元素在父容器末尾添加一个空元素,并且清除浮动,如://html<div class="layout"> <div class="content"></div> &...转载 2018-03-31 17:07:33 · 526 阅读 · 0 评论 -
纯CSS画三角形
之前遇到过的问题如果查了然后懂了,然后没有及时复盘思考,就很容易还回去,今天把许久之前的这个知识点再整理一下,一是加深自己的记忆,二也是让初学者更容易懂。首先,创建一个空的div <div class="triangle"></div> 然后,CSS处理它的边框,给它不一样的颜色,好观察.triangle{ border-left:100px s...原创 2018-05-12 10:05:52 · 1695 阅读 · 0 评论